According to 6Wresearch internal database and industry insights, the Global Variable Air Volume Systems Market was valued at USD 4.2 Billion in 2024 and is expected to reach USD 6.45 Billion by 2031, growing at a compound annual growth rate of 9.20% during the forecast period (2025-2031).
The Global Variable Air Volume (VAV) Systems Market is experiencing steady growth driven by the increasing demand for energy-efficient HVAC solutions in commercial and residential buildings worldwide. VAV systems offer precise control over airflow and temperature, resulting in reduced energy consumption and lower operating costs. The market is witnessing technological advancements, such as the integration of smart controls and sensors, further enhancing the efficiency and performance of VAV systems. Key players in the industry are focusing on product innovation and expanding their market presence through strategic partnerships and acquisitions. North America and Europe dominate the market due to stringent energy efficiency regulations and the growing adoption of sustainable building practices. Additionally, emerging economies in Asia-Pacific and Latin America are expected to offer lucrative opportunities for market growth in the coming years.

The Global Variable Air Volume (VAV) Systems Market faces several challenges such as increasing competition from alternative HVAC technologies like constant air volume systems and displacement ventilation systems. Additionally, the complexity of VAV systems and the need for skilled technicians to install and maintain them pose challenges for widespread adoption. Energy efficiency regulations and standards also impact the market, pushing companies to develop more innovative and sustainable VAV solutions. Moreover, the initial installation cost of VAV systems can be relatively high, deterring some potential customers. Overall, overcoming these challenges requires continuous innovation, technological advancements, and effective marketing strategies to showcase the long-term benefits of VAV systems in terms of energy savings and improved indoor air quality.
